
When searching for tea light candles, there are numerous options available both online and in physical stores. Popular online retailers like Amazon, Etsy, and Walmart offer a wide variety of tea lights in different colors, scents, and materials, often with the convenience of home delivery. For those who prefer in-person shopping, home goods stores such as IKEA, Bed Bath & Beyond, and Target typically stock a range of tea light candles, allowing customers to see and compare products firsthand. Additionally, specialty candle shops and local craft markets can be great places to find unique, handmade tea lights, supporting small businesses while adding a personal touch to your purchase.

Local Retail Stores: Check home goods, grocery, or craft stores for tea light candles
Local retail stores are a treasure trove for tea light candles, offering a variety of options that cater to different needs and preferences. Home goods stores, such as Bed Bath & Beyond or IKEA, often feature extensive selections, ranging from unscented white tea lights for minimalist decor to colored, scented varieties that double as aromatherapy. These stores typically stock candles in bulk, making them ideal for events or regular use. Additionally, their seasonal collections ensure you can find festive designs for holidays like Christmas or Halloween.
Grocery stores, while primarily focused on food, often carry tea light candles in their home essentials or seasonal aisles. Chains like Walmart or Target are particularly reliable, offering affordable options from brands like Mainstays or Threshold. These candles are usually packaged in sets of 12 to 100, providing flexibility for both small and large-scale needs. Keep an eye out for sales or bundle deals, especially during holiday seasons, to maximize value.
Craft stores like Michaels or Hobby Lobby are perfect for those seeking customizable or decorative tea lights. Here, you’ll find plain candles ideal for DIY projects, such as painting, gluing embellishments, or embedding in handmade wreaths. These stores also stock specialty tea lights, like LED flameless versions or those designed for specific crafts, such as candle-making kits. If you’re planning a wedding or event, their decorative options, including metallic finishes or floral designs, can elevate your decor without breaking the bank.
When shopping locally, consider the burn time and quality of the candles. Most tea lights burn for 4 to 6 hours, but premium brands may last longer. Always check the packaging for details on wax type (soy or paraffin) and wick material, as these factors affect both burn quality and safety. For safety, ensure the candles are placed in appropriate holders and never left unattended. Local stores often have knowledgeable staff who can guide you, making the shopping experience both practical and informative.

Dollar Stores: Affordable tea light candles are often available at discount retailers
Dollar stores have become a go-to destination for budget-conscious shoppers seeking tea light candles. With prices often ranging from $1 to $3 per pack of 12 to 24 candles, these retailers offer an unbeatable value proposition. For instance, a quick scan of popular dollar store chains like Dollar Tree, Dollar General, and Family Dollar reveals consistent availability of unscented and scented tea lights in various colors. This affordability makes them ideal for bulk purchases, whether for home decor, events, or emergency preparedness.
Analyzing the appeal of dollar stores for tea light candles, it’s clear that their low overhead costs and direct sourcing strategies enable them to undercut traditional retailers. Unlike specialty stores that may charge $5 to $10 for a similar pack, dollar stores prioritize volume sales, passing savings onto consumers. However, buyers should note that while the price is right, the quality may vary. Some tea lights burn for only 2-3 hours, compared to 4-6 hours for premium brands. For short-term use or decorative purposes, this trade-off is often acceptable.
For those planning events or seasonal decorations, dollar stores offer a practical solution. A wedding planner, for example, might purchase 100 tea lights for centerpieces at a fraction of the cost elsewhere. Similarly, homeowners preparing for power outages can stock up without breaking the bank. A tip for maximizing value: inspect packaging for signs of damage, as some candles may break during transit. Additionally, consider pairing purchases with battery-operated tea lights from the same store for flameless alternatives.
Comparatively, while online retailers like Amazon or specialty candle shops provide a wider selection, dollar stores excel in convenience and immediate availability. There’s no waiting for shipping or paying extra for expedited delivery. For instance, a last-minute need for tea lights before a dinner party can be resolved with a quick trip to a nearby dollar store. This accessibility, combined with the low price point, positions dollar stores as a top choice for practical, no-frills purchases.
In conclusion, dollar stores are a reliable and economical source for tea light candles, particularly for those prioritizing cost over longevity or variety. By understanding their pricing model and product limitations, shoppers can make informed decisions that align with their needs. Whether for everyday use or special occasions, these discount retailers prove that affordability doesn’t always require compromise—just a bit of savvy shopping.

Bulk Wholesalers: Purchase tea light candles in bulk from Costco, Sam's Club, or Alibaba
Buying tea light candles in bulk from wholesalers like Costco, Sam's Club, or Alibaba can save you significant time and money, especially if you’re planning events, stocking a business, or simply ensuring you never run out. These retailers specialize in large quantities at lower per-unit costs, making them ideal for high-volume needs. For instance, Costco often offers packs of 100–200 tea lights in unscented or lightly fragranced options, priced at around $10–$15, which breaks down to roughly $0.07–$0.15 per candle. Sam's Club provides similar deals, sometimes bundling tea lights with votives or pillar candles for added versatility. Both require a membership, but the savings typically outweigh the annual fee if you’re purchasing in bulk regularly.
Alibaba, on the other hand, caters to those seeking even larger quantities or customization. As a global marketplace, it connects buyers directly with manufacturers, allowing you to order thousands of tea lights at a fraction of retail prices. For example, a case of 2,000 unscented tea lights might cost $100–$150, or $0.05–$0.075 per unit. However, Alibaba requires careful vetting of suppliers, as quality and shipping times can vary. Look for vendors with high ratings, verified credentials, and clear product descriptions. Additionally, factor in shipping costs and potential customs fees when calculating your total expense.
When choosing between these wholesalers, consider your specific needs. Costco and Sam's Club are best for quick, reliable purchases with minimal hassle, while Alibaba suits those willing to invest time in research for maximum savings. For event planners or small businesses, Costco’s pre-packaged sets often include holders or decorative wraps, adding convenience. If sustainability is a priority, Alibaba offers eco-friendly options like soy or beeswax tea lights, though these may come at a premium. Always compare prices per unit and read reviews to ensure you’re getting the best value.
A practical tip: store bulk tea lights in a cool, dry place to maintain their burn quality. For extended shelf life, keep them in their original packaging or airtight containers to prevent dust accumulation. If using tea lights for resale or gifting, consider purchasing plain options from Alibaba and adding your own branding or packaging for a personalized touch.
In conclusion, bulk wholesalers provide a cost-effective solution for tea light candle needs, but the best choice depends on your scale, budget, and willingness to navigate different purchasing models. Whether you opt for the convenience of Costco, the variety of Sam's Club, or the customization of Alibaba, bulk buying ensures you’re always prepared—whether for a single grand event or a steady supply over time.
